Understanding Branch Name and Account Name in Banking

What is branch name of bank?
A bank branch name is the bank name and the place where the bank is located. For example,say a bank has 2 separate units located at Sligo and Dublin . Then it has two branches, one in Sligo(called Sligo branch) and one in Dublin(called Dublin branch ). Hope this answer helps.

Understanding the distinction between a branch name and an account name is crucial when opening a bank account or sending money. An account name is the name connected to a particular bank account, whereas a branch name is the name of a single branch location of a bank.

The account name does matter when conducting a bank transfer, to respond to the first relevant inquiry. To make sure that the money is transferred to the right account, the account name is utilized. Money could be sent to the wrong account and could not be retrieved if the account name is entered incorrectly.

Regarding the second linked query, a name isn’t always necessary for a bank transfer. To make sure the transfer is accurate, it is advised to specify the account name. For security reasons, certain banks may also need the account name.
